Android: отключить эффект отказов в пользовательской галерее - PullRequest
6 голосов
/ 28 ноября 2010

У меня есть пользовательская галерея с «полноэкранными» элементами, и я переопределил метод onFling () Gallery. В этой переопределенной функции я проверяю, «бросил» ли пользователь влево или вправо, и действую соответственно с

onKeyDown(KeyEvent.KEYCODE_DPAD_RIGHT, event); // OR
onKeyDown(KeyEvent.KEYCODE_DPAD_LEFT, event);

Это прекрасно работает, но когда я прокручиваю, появляется какая-то анимация "отказов". Новое изображение входит и перемещается слишком далеко, затем возвращается к конечной позиции. Поскольку изображения, которые я использую, слишком велики, анимация отскока выглядит ужасно, и поэтому я хочу их отключить.

Есть предложения?

Большое спасибо!

Эрик

1 Ответ

2 голосов
/ 23 февраля 2011

Попробуйте установить для android: animationDuration очень низкое значение, например, 20 или 10.

...